has dado en el clavo, eso se configura en el servidor web, en el cual se asigna un orden prioritario para establecer la pagina de inicio, en apache por ejemplo:
Código Apache:
Ver original#
# DirectoryIndex: sets the file that Apache will serve if a directory
# is requested.
#
<IfModule dir_module>
#DirectoryIndex index.html
# XAMPP
DirectoryIndex index.html index.html.var index.php index.php3 index.php4
</IfModule>
esto se puede alterar si aplicas
url amigables
también lo puedes establecer en tus host virtuales:
Código Apache:
Ver original<VirtualHost *:80>
ServerName www.*.virtual.com
DocumentRoot "/opt/lampp/htdocs/try"
#definiendo el index:
DirectoryIndex index.php
<Directory "/opt/lampp/htdocs/try">
Options Indexes FollowSymLinks Includes ExecCGI
AllowOverride All
Order allow,deny
Allow from all
</Directory>
</VirtualHost>